Thanks guys. I really appreciate it! I'm trying my best to "represent" how cool our trucks can be!! :metal:

Here are the details:

Wheels: Front = 18x8 , 4.5" BS
Rear = 20x10, 5" BS

Tires: 255/45R18 (Toyo Proxies STII)
295/40R20

Drop: Front = 2.5" dropped spindles (CPP)
2" dropped front coils

Rear = 5" Dropped coils (CPP)
1" lowering block
Also "c" notched (not sure if it was necessary, but I did it anyway).

It doesn't look bad. I see what you are saying when you ask for opinions about restoring it. The question, as I see it is "What do YOU want it to look like?" No doubt you can keep it like it is and the wheels really set it off. On the other hand, I'm sure you have found those areas that you want to improve, or prevent from getting any worse, right? The majority may say to leave it alone. Bear in mind, that restoring, restifying, whatever it is that you consider, will take more money and more time than you can initially estimate. My truck is "all over town", so to speak. It's disassembled. Looks like a basketcase. Heck, it IS a basketcase. But, slowly and steadily, it will come together. Yours would, too, if you decided to "fix" it. But, if it ain't broke, think twice about what you would be doing to it.

It looks good. Driving it is where it's at.
